Technical Field

[0001] This utility model relates to the field of shock-absorbing spring technology, and in particular to a shock-absorbing spring that is easy to install. Background Technology

[0002] Vibration damping springs are commonly used elastic elements and are widely used in various vibrating equipment. They have advantages such as good stability, low noise, good vibration isolation effect, and long service life. After long-term use, vibration damping springs will need to be replaced because they have reached the end of their service life or are damaged.

[0003] A search revealed, for example, a utility model with publication number CN220600814U, which discloses an easy-to-install pipe shock-absorbing spring, including an arc-shaped support plate. A shock-absorbing component and a locking component are placed below the arc-shaped support plate. The shock-absorbing component includes a shock-absorbing spring, and a first locking seat and a second locking seat are respectively placed on the upper and lower sides of the shock-absorbing spring. However, this utility model is not convenient for effective overload limiting during use, and it is not convenient for adaptive adjustment according to the actual pressure. Therefore, in order to solve the above defects, the inventor proposes an easy-to-install shock-absorbing spring. Utility Model Content

[0004] The main purpose of this utility model is to provide a shock-absorbing spring that is easy to install, which can effectively solve the problems in the prior art of not being able to effectively limit overload and not being able to make adaptive adjustments according to the actual pressure.

[0020] To make the technical means, creative features, objectives and effects of this utility model easier to understand, the present utility model will be further described below in conjunction with specific embodiments.

[0021] This utility model discloses a shock-absorbing spring that is easy to install, such as Figure 1-5 As shown, the device includes a shock-absorbing spring body 4 located between the base 1 and the gantry 3. Two guide rails 2 are fixedly installed on the outer top surface of the base 1, and the gantry 3 is movably connected to the two guide rails 2. When the gantry 3 extends the guide rails 2 and descends, the shock-absorbing spring body 4 will deform.

[0022] Two adjustment slots 101 are provided on the outer top surface of the base 1. Two first slide rods 102 are fixedly installed on one side of the inner side of the adjustment slots 101, and two movable blocks 105 are movably connected to the outer surfaces of the two first slide rods 102. The two movable blocks 105 can move along the two first slide rods 102.

[0023] The top surfaces of the two movable blocks 105 are movably connected to adjusting arms 103, and the ends of the two adjusting arms 103 away from the movable blocks 105 are movably connected to a support plate 104.

[0024] A rack 106 is fixedly installed on one side of each of the two movable blocks 105. A gear 107 is movably installed inside the adjusting groove 101, and the gear 107 meshes with the two racks 106. When one rack 106 moves, the other rack 106 can move in the opposite direction by cooperating with the rotation of the gear 107.

[0025] A first threaded rod 108 is threadedly connected to one side of the outer surface of the adjusting groove 101, and one end of the first threaded rod 108 extends into the adjusting groove 101 and is movably connected to one of the racks 106. Rotating the first threaded rod 108 can push one of the racks 106 to move.

[0026] Both the base 1 and the gantry 3 are equipped with mounting components inside to facilitate the installation of the shock-absorbing spring body 4.

[0027] The mounting assembly includes a fixed cavity 5. A second threaded rod 502 is movably mounted on one side of the fixed cavity 5, and a second slide rod 501 is fixedly mounted on the other side of the fixed cavity 5. Two moving blocks 503 are threadedly connected to the outer surface of the second threaded rod 502, and both moving blocks 503 are movably connected to the second slide rod 501. A fixed block 504 is fixedly mounted on one side of each of the two moving blocks 503.

[0028] A handle is fixedly installed at one end of the second threaded rod 502 that extends outside the fixed cavity 5. The outer surface of the second threaded rod 502 is provided with two opposite threads. By rotating the second threaded rod 502, the two moving blocks 503 can be moved in opposite directions, and the second slide rod 501 can guide the two moving blocks 503.

[0029] Both ends of the shock-absorbing spring body 4 are fixedly installed with connecting plates 401, and one side of each connecting plate 401 is fixedly installed with a connecting block 402. Both sides of the two connecting blocks 402 are provided with connecting holes 403. The shock-absorbing spring body 4 is placed between the base 1 and the gantry 3, so that the two connecting blocks 402 are inserted into the two fixed cavities 5 respectively. Then, the second threaded rod 502 is rotated to bring the two moving blocks 503 closer to each other until the fixed block 504 is inserted into the connecting hole 403, thus completing the installation of the shock-absorbing spring body 4.

[0030] Two mounting slots 4011 are provided on each of the two connecting plates 401 on opposite sides. Multiple mounting holes 4012 are provided inside each of the four mounting slots 4011. Two telescopic rods 4013 are provided between the two connecting plates 401, and mounting plates 4014 are fixedly installed at both ends of the two telescopic rods 4013. Multiple fastening holes 4015 are provided on one side of each of the four mounting plates 4014. The mounting plates 4014 are inserted into the mounting slots 4011, and the bolts are inserted into the overlapping mounting holes 4012 and fastening holes 4015 to connect the telescopic rods 4013 to the two connecting plates 401. When the shock absorber spring body 4 deforms, the telescopic rods 4013 can extend and retract, effectively preventing the shock absorber spring body 4 from bending under pressure and ensuring that the shock absorber spring body 4 can only deform vertically. The dimensions of the four mounting plates 4014 are the same as the dimensions of the four mounting slots 4011, and the dimensions of the fastening holes 4015 are the same as the dimensions of the mounting holes 4012.

[0031] The working principle of this utility model is as follows: Rotating the first threaded rod 108 can push one of the racks 106 to move, which can cause the gear 107 to rotate, thereby driving the other rack 106 to move in the opposite direction. This can cause the two movable blocks 105 to move in the opposite direction, and the two adjusting arms 103 can push the support plate 104 to rise and fall, thereby adjusting the height of the support plate 104. When the shock-absorbing spring body 4 is compressed and contracted, the gantry 3 will descend. When the gantry 3 contacts the support plate 104, it can prevent the shock-absorbing spring body 4 from continuing to deform. The degree of deformation of the shock-absorbing spring body 4 can be adaptively adjusted according to the actual pressure required. The shock-absorbing spring body 4 is placed between the base 1 and the gantry 3, and the two connecting blocks 402 are inserted into the two fixed cavities 5 respectively. Then, the second threaded rod 502 is rotated to bring the two movable blocks 503 closer to each other until the fixed block 504 is inserted into the connecting hole 403, thus completing the installation of the shock-absorbing spring body 4.
